In addition to app code, Android software also use different resources referred to as components. These kinds of components enable the application to boost its action for different configurations and device types. As important building blocks associated with an Android iphone app, these elements have specific lifecycles. Some of them depend on others. For instance, a camera app will use it is app activity to keep track of the user’s current attention. While other ingredients may be unnecessary, that they help make certain that the system continually work the application.
As with other native iOS apps, Android os apps work with XML files to announce the software and hardware features that the app can easily access. These files likewise define the layouts to get activity end user interfaces. The XML files also enable you to define option resources for several device configuration settings. For example , you could utilize a different icon for a tablet if your users really want to use the device’s indigenous map function. And as you’ll, their explanation you may make Android applications look beautiful with a very few simple steps.
As the base Android operating system is normally an open origin platform, most devices that makes use of the OS come with a significant portion of proprietary computer software, including Yahoo Mobile Companies, which provides the Google Play Shop and Google Search. Device creators must certificate these applications from Yahoo before liberating them, and these applications can only end up being shipped upon devices that meet Yahoo compatibility suggestions. Some custom made certified Android os distributions, on the other hand, replace the stock Android apps with proprietary options. In addition , they generally add various other software not supplied in the standard Android operating-system.